Rogers Creek RV Park Introduce

Welcome to Rogers Creek RV Park, a campground located in Calhoun, Tennessee, offering a variety of camping options. As a part of the Campgrounds & RV Parks category, Rogers Creek RV Park provides a community-oriented environment with both RV and tent camping facilities.

Located at 827 Co Rd 20, Calhoun, TN 37309, Rogers Creek RV Park can be reached at (423) 665-0096 or +1 423-665-0096 for inquiries and reservations.

Based on customer reviews, here is a summary of experiences:

  • A beautiful property offering nighttime, weekly, and monthly RV spots, as well as tent camping.
  • A quiet environment with a friendly and helpful community atmosphere.
  • A family-friendly setting where children enjoy outdoor activities like biking, fishing, and playing.
  • Ongoing improvements to the property, indicating a positive vision for the future.
  • Minimal amenities, with laundry and provisions available in nearby Cleveland (15-minute drive).
  • Cell service may be spotty, particularly for Verizon users.
  • Internet access is not provided, but long-term guests can obtain their own through AT&T.
  • Some guests have reported noise disturbances from neighboring properties, including late-night activity.
  • One guest reported a negative experience regarding management's response to an emergency and refund policies.

Rogers Creek RV Park provides a unique camping experience with a strong sense of community and family-friendly activities. However, potential guests should be aware of the limited amenities and possible cell service issues. It is advisable to contact the park directly for the most current information on amenities, availability, and any specific concerns. Due to the mixed reviews, those looking for a very quiet site should do additional research.

I found this place here on Google Maps. It is a beautiful property! They offer nighttime, weekly and monthly spots. There is also spots for tent camping. It’s very quiet. Everyone here is friendly and helpful. There is a sense of community here. We are here on a monthly bases. Here are some things to note. Cell service is spotty. I have Verizon and there are some places on the property where I get signal. There is no main internet but if you plan on staying more long term you can get your own internet through AT&T. The property is continually being improved upon. I believe the owner has a wonderful vision for it. In the meantime the amenities are minimal. Cleveland is a short 15 minute drive away for laundry and getting provisions. It is a family friendly RV Park. This is my favorite part! At anytime of day you can see the kids riding their bikes, fishing, catching crawfish or mud bugs, swinging from the rope swing or whatever other shenanigans they can get themselves into out in nature. We love it here and plan on staying awhile!

Would not recommend this park for anyone. Stayed there for a job I have in town. The spot I was in was on the southwest corner of the property. The neighboring land borders right near the camp sites. 4-wheelers, chainsaws and wood planning taking place at 1 am waking me up most nights. To top it off my wife (with a broken foot) came to visit me and accidentally got locked out of the camper without her phone while taking our 2 dogs out to use the bathroom. The manager was making his rounds and talked to my wife right after it happened. She asked him for a phone to call me to come open the door, he stated he did not carry his phone with him and it was in his camper. After talking to her for over 20 he drove off and never called me to tell me. When I got home from work she had been locked out of the camper for 6 hours in 95°F heat with 2 dogs. I left on the 9th of August after paying for a month and was told I would not be refunded my remaining monthly payment. They rented that spot immediately after to another camper. Double dipping on the camp site.
